Background
After the tea leaves are picked, various manufacturing procedures are needed, in the manufacturing process of the tea leaves, the tea leaf tooth cutting machine for tea leaf manufacturing can be involved, and the tooth cutting machine is used for cutting the tea leaves which are subjected to de-enzyming, rolling and drying, so that the tea leaves are uniform in size and convenient to perform subsequent manufacturing.
According to application number 202220224158.7, a tooth cutting machine for tea processing is rotated through a guide wheel, the section of the guide wheel is circular, and a part of the top of the guide wheel is in contact with an opening, at the moment, the guide wheel ensures that a part of the guide wheel moves in the opening when rotating, meanwhile, the guide wheel drives a shifting plate to move, when the shifting plate moves to be in contact with tea in a hopper, the tea is shifted, the tea is scattered and is brought into the opening under the driving of the shifting plate, the advantage that a blanking opening is not blocked when blanking is achieved, the tooth cutting machine has the defects that after cutting, tea leaves with different sizes and a larger probability are mixed together, the quality of the tea leaves is influenced, and therefore the tooth cutting machine for the tea leaves is provided to solve the problems.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
The utility model provides a technical scheme: as shown in fig. 1 and 4, in this embodiment, a tea leaf tooth cutting machine comprises a tooth cutting machine casing 1, a discharge hopper 2 is fixedly installed on the outer side of the tooth cutting machine casing 1, a hinge shaft 3 is fixedly installed on the outer side of the discharge hopper 2, a connecting plate 4 is rotatably connected to the outer side of the hinge shaft 3, a supporting frame 5 is fixedly installed on the outer side of the connecting plate 4, an inner hole 6 is formed in the inner wall of the supporting frame 5, a moving plate 7 is inserted into the inner hole 6, the outer side of the moving plate 7 is connected to a shaft rod of an electric telescopic rod 8, the electric telescopic rod 8 is fixedly installed on the outer side of the supporting frame 5, a screen plate 9 is arranged inside the moving plate 7, and the supporting frame 5 is located below the discharge hopper 2, so that the electric telescopic rod 8 fixedly installed on the outer side of the supporting frame 5 is started, can drive the work of rocking in the frequency about the inside movable plate 7 of carriage 5 carries out, and then the tealeaves that falls out from hopper 2 inside can be in the upper surface of screen cloth board 9 and sieve the work, normal tealeaves passes the inside of screen cloth board 9, great tealeaves is in screen cloth board 9 upper surface personnel and can clear up it, effectively sieve it, square groove 10 has been seted up to the lateral wall of carriage 5, the interpolation of square groove 10 is equipped with square piece 11, square piece 11 fixed mounting is on the outside of movable plate 7, square piece 11 is provided with four groups, four groups of square piece 11 are equidistance around respectively and distribute on the outside of movable plate 7, through the cooperation between square groove 10 and the square piece 11 that is provided with, when making the movable plate 7 be in the inside of carriage 5 and rock, play the effect of stable direction to it.
As shown in fig. 2, a half-moon screw rod one 12 is fixedly mounted on the outer side of the screen plate 9, a half-moon screw rod two 13 is abutted to the outer side of the half-moon screw rod one 12, the half-moon screw rod two 13 is fixedly mounted on the inner wall of the moving plate 7, nuts 14 are meshed with the outer sides of the half-moon screw rod one 12 and the half-moon screw rod two 13 through threads, the screen plate 9 can be conveniently replaced by a person through cooperation of the half-moon screw rod one 12, the half-moon screw rod two 13 and the nuts 14, a limiting plate 15 is abutted to the upper surface of the screen plate 9, the limiting plate 15 is fixedly mounted on the inner wall of the moving plate 7, when the screen plate 9 is located inside the moving plate 7, the screen plate 9 and the bottom of the moving plate 7 are located on the same horizontal plane, and the limiting plate 15 is arranged, so that the person can smoothly place the screen plate 9 in the moving plate 7, and further connect the half-moon screw rod one 12 and the half-moon screw rod two 13.
As shown in fig. 4, an external connection plate 16 is fixedly mounted on the outer side of the support frame 5, a receiving seat 17 is fixedly mounted on the outer side of the gear cutting machine housing 1, the external connection plate 16 and the receiving seat 17 can be abutted against each other, a bolt 18 can be engaged between the external connection plate 16 and the receiving seat 17, and through the cooperation use between the external connection plate 16, the receiving seat 17 and the bolt 18, after the support frame 5 is rotated, the external connection plate 16 abuts against the outer side of the receiving seat 17, and the position of the external connection plate 16 is limited through the bolt 18, a first screw thread 20 is arranged on the outer side of the bolt 18, a first screw thread 19 is engaged with the second screw thread 20, the first screw thread 19 is arranged on the inner wall of the receiving seat 17, and through the engagement between the second screw thread 20 and the first screw thread 19, the position of the external connection plate 16 can be fixed.
The utility model provides a tealeaves tooth cutter, concrete theory of operation as follows:
the device uses, place sieve plate 9 in the inside of movable plate 7, sieve plate 9 is contradicted on the outside of limiting plate 15 promptly, it is inconsistent between half month screw rod 12 and half month screw rod 13 simultaneously, then link together between it through nut 14, then rotate bolt 18, make separation between screw tooth 19 and the screw tooth two 20, plug and play pin 18 and be in outer fishplate bar 16 and accept on the outside of seat 17, then rotate carriage 5, make carriage 5 can be in the below position of hopper 2, and carriage 5 is in the straight line horizontal plane in the fixed state, then start work to electric telescopic handle 8, make 7 rock about being in the inside of carriage 5, the inside that the movable plate 11 is in square groove 10 simultaneously slides work, make sieve plate 9 can sieve tealeaves.
